Product Description This is a brand new coupler to replace your worn out one in your KitchenAid Blender. Fits all colors and configurations of the following models:
KSB3 KSB5
Note that this will fit your blender if it begins with either "KSB3" or "KSB5". Most blender models will be something like "KSB3WH" or "KSB5OB1" where the last 2-3 letters only determine the color of the blender, which is not important for determining fit of this part.

Forget the Screwdriver July 28, 2010 Kelly Rice (New York, NY United States) The rubber part came off after prying but left a metal base. After trying to wedge a screwdriver under it to stop the turning and then using a wrench to twist off the piece...and being extremely frustrated...I grabbed my hammer and used the back end (the claws?) they are shaped the right way to keep upward pressure and then I just screwed the base off with my hand- TO THE RIGHT. Wow, that stopped a lot of unnecessary sweating.
My second replacement July 26, 2010 M. Weibrecht I have to replace this every 3 to 4 years. Dont buy the wrench. You dont need it. Just gently pry off the old one with a screw driver. Its made of soft aluminum and will not hurt the threads on the unit if done gently. Then remove any aluminum burrs the old one left and simply hand tight on the new one. Takes about 1 minute to replace. I believe they are rubber to cause a softer start for the motor. Better this rubber drive then the whole blender motor.
